岗位职责:1.软件开发文档编写;2.对软件功能进行调试和修改工作;3.对软件测试出现的问题进行分析研究;4.完成上级交办的其他工作。任职要求:1.电子、通信、计算机相关专业,有3年以上嵌入式实际项目开发经验2.熟练掌握c/c++编程语言,具备较强的问题分析和调试能力3.熟练掌握git等版本控制软件的使用4.熟练掌握主流ARM处理器体系架构,有STM32、GD32、NXP等芯片的开发经验。具备至少一种RTOS的使用经验,熟悉linux开发更佳5.熟练掌握232、485、I2C和SPI等基础协议,并有相应的开发经验,能够独立承担嵌入式应用系统的软件编程6.熟练掌握常见的数据结构,并能结合实际应用到产品开发中7.工作积极主动,具有较强的事业心、责任感,抗压能力和团队协作精神,良好的英文阅读和文档总结能力